excel随机生成数值的和为一个定值

[复制链接]
查看11 | 回复2 | 2016-5-14 12:00:25 | 显示全部楼层 |阅读模式
可以实现。通过辅助列。譬如想让这74个单元格总和是2000×74,那么分析一下你现在用的函数,对应地,前半部分(1999-1800)*rand()的平均值就应该是200.现在问题简化成:在74个单元格内输入的是(1999-1800)*rand(),让它们总和等于200*74,那么每个单元格应该是该随机值乘以总和分之200*74,因此每个单元格为a1*200*74/sum(a1:a74)。所以,总结一下:如果在a1:a74中输入了你写的那个函数,那么你在B1中输入=a1*200*74/sum($a$1:$a$74),然后向下拖拽到b74,即可实现有限制的随机。...
回复

使用道具 举报

千问 | 2016-5-14 12:00:25 | 显示全部楼层
总和要是定值就不可能74个格都随机只能73个格随机,最后一个=定值-73个格的和...
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

主题

0

回帖

4882万

积分

论坛元老

Rank: 8Rank: 8

积分
48824836
热门排行